Vivid Games has released Real Boxing for Android. The aesthetically-stunning game powered by Unreal Engine 3 is currently a Tegra exclusive, so device support is severely limited at this time. For those of you with access, you can hook, jab and uppercut your way to the Google Play store to purchase the new fighting game for $4.99.

Real Boxing is the same boxing game that was promoted during the Nvidia Project Shield handheld Android console announcement. We’re still a couple months away from seeing the game on a Tegra 4-equipped smartphone or tablet, so Tegra 3 will have to do for now. Screenshots, features and more video after the break.

Incredibly Deep Gameplay
Take-on Career Mode with over 30 fights and three belt titles to conquer. Fight over 20 opponents with their own unique and adaptive fighting styles then train your boxer with mini games including skipping rope, heavy bag and mini bag. Also play KO and Clinch mini-games during a round for an energy boost.

Packed with Extra features & Customization
Unlock new equipment, extra opponents and clothing. Customize your fighter’s appearance: hairstyle, skin color, tattoos and clothing.
